AD2S66/511 by Analog Devices

AD2S66/511 by Analog Devices is a 16-bit DAC with max output voltage of 6.8V and supply voltage of +-15V. Ideal for digital to synchro/resolver conversion, it operates in temp range of 0-70°C with angular accuracy of 1 arc min.
